Transaction 33b321629a0830e33c34655b24fdeeb58dce25ee3c212ed69c5cbd695e72e8f2
1 Input
1 Output
-
33b321629a0830e33c34655b24fdeeb58dce25ee3c212ed69c5cbd695e72e8f2:0
- value
- 132729255
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c81db2ff00b453a16a4496bbc8cf57f4b3644d5
- address
- bc1q9jqaktlspdzn594yf94mer840a9nv3x4r4muag